Amberly Lago is a TEDx Speaker, Podcast Host, Coach, Entrepreneur, and leading expert in the field of resilience and transformation. She is the best-selling author of True Grit and Grace and empowers people around the world by sharing her story of how she turned a tragedy into triumph.

 

At age 38, Amberly’s life was turned upside down when she was hit by an SUV while riding her motorcycle. Recovering from 34 surgeries to save her leg from amputation, she was diagnosed with an incurable chronic pain disease. As a result, she lost her fitness business and had zero self-confidence.

 

Hopeless after trying any and everything for her chronic pain, she spiraled into a depression. She wanted to give up. Then one night while she was lying in her hospital bed, her life flashed before her eyes… 

 

She remembered something her grandfather had said, “You have a shovel in your hand. You can either lean on it and pray for a hole or start digging.” Right then and there, she realized she had a choice. She could either give up and give in to the pain or start digging and fighting to create something positive out of her circumstances.

 

Today, Amberly is a true inspiration of motivation and resilience. Through her book, coaching methods, and workshops she has curated unique tools to teach others how to tap into their superpower of resilience and persevere through any of life’s challenges.  She offers hope and solutions for anyone (like her) to live life to the fullest. Amberly has most recently been featured on NBC’s The Today Show, The Doctors, Hallmark, and has contributed to magazines such as Shape, Fit Pregnancy, Health, Keynote Speaker Magazine, and Disability Magazine.
